If you’re craving that soul-soothing, creamy, and cheesy goodness that makes comfort food unforgettable, you’ve just found the holy grail: the Best Southern Baked Mac and Cheese Recipe. This dish is a celebration of rich cheeses melted into a velvety sauce, perfectly baked until golden and bubbly. Each bite wraps you in the warmth of Southern hospitality and guarantees satisfaction from the first forkful to the last. Trust me, once you try this, it will become a staple in your kitchen and a family favorite for gatherings or lazy weeknight indulgences.

Ingredients You’ll Need
Creating the Best Southern Baked Mac and Cheese Recipe is all about combining simple ingredients that pack a big punch. Each ingredient plays a key role, whether it’s the creamy milk and heavy cream building that luscious sauce, or the blend of three cheeses that delivers layers of flavor and texture.
- 1 lb elbow macaroni: The classic pasta shape that holds onto the sauce perfectly.
- 1/2 cup unsalted butter: Provides rich flavor and a velvety base for the roux.
- 1/2 cup all-purpose flour: Thickens the sauce to that perfect creamy consistency.
- 3 cups whole milk: Adds creaminess with a natural, mild sweetness.
- 1 cup heavy cream: Gives extra indulgence and silkiness to the cheese sauce.
- 2 cups sharp cheddar cheese, shredded: Delivers that signature bold and tangy cheddar punch.
- 1 cup mozzarella cheese, shredded: Melts beautifully for stretch and smoothness.
- 1 cup Colby Jack cheese, shredded: Adds a buttery mildness and colorful marbled texture.
- 1/2 cup Parmesan cheese, grated: Gives a nutty kick that enhances every bite.
- 2 large eggs: Help bind the sauce together for a custardy finish.
- 1 teaspoon salt: Enhances all the flavors without overpowering.
- 1/2 teaspoon black pepper: Adds a gentle heat and balances the richness.
- 1/2 teaspoon garlic powder: Brings a subtle savory depth to the dish.
- 1/2 teaspoon onion powder: Complements the garlic with a delicate sweetness.
- 1/4 teaspoon paprika (plus more for topping): Adds a warm earthiness and a pop of color on top.
How to Make Best Southern Baked Mac and Cheese Recipe
Step 1: Prepare your baking dish and pasta
Start by preheating your oven to 350°F (175°C) and greasing a 9×13-inch baking dish to prevent sticking. Meanwhile, cook your elbow macaroni just until al dente—firm to the bite but cooked through—then drain and set aside. This ensures the pasta doesn’t get mushy after baking, keeping every bite delightfully tender yet structured.
Step 2: Make the roux
In a large saucepan over medium heat, melt your unsalted butter. Whisk in the flour, stirring constantly to create a golden roux. Cooking the flour for 1 to 2 minutes removes any raw taste and sets the stage for a smooth, creamy sauce. This step is essential to get that luscious texture that coats every macaroni piece perfectly.
Step 3: Add milk and cream
Slowly pour in the whole milk and heavy cream while whisking continuously. Keep stirring until the sauce thickens slightly, about five minutes. This process gradually builds the creamy base that will carry your cheese flavors beautifully, resulting in the ultimate velvety texture that makes the Best Southern Baked Mac and Cheese Recipe so irresistible.
Step 4: Incorporate the cheeses
Take the sauce off the heat and stir in 1 1/2 cups of sharp cheddar, 1/2 cup mozzarella, 1/2 cup Colby Jack, and all the Parmesan cheese. Mix until the cheeses melt fully into a rich, gooey mixture. This combination of cheeses offers the perfect balance of sharpness, creaminess, and nuttiness, giving the mac and cheese its signature depth of flavor.
Step 5: Add eggs and seasonings
In a separate bowl, whisk the eggs, then slowly blend them into the cheese sauce to avoid scrambling. Next, season your sauce with salt, black pepper, garlic powder, onion powder, and paprika. These spices gently elevate the dish, providing a subtle hint of warmth and savoriness that complements the cheese without overpowering it.
Step 6: Combine pasta and sauce
Mix the cooked pasta gently into your cheese sauce until every elbow is coated in creamy, cheesy goodness. Pour this luscious mixture into your prepared baking dish, smoothing the top for even baking. Then, sprinkle the remaining cheddar, mozzarella, and Colby Jack cheeses evenly over the top. This extra cheese layer melts to golden perfection, creating a wonderful crust that contrasts beautifully with the creamy interior.
Step 7: Bake and rest
Sprinkle a little extra paprika over the top for a warm hue and to signal that comforting aroma. Bake your dish uncovered for 30 to 35 minutes or until the top is bubbly and golden brown. Once out of the oven, let it rest for 5 to 10 minutes to allow the cheese sauce to set slightly—this helps you get that classic creamy yet firm texture in every bite.
How to Serve Best Southern Baked Mac and Cheese Recipe

Garnishes
To make your serving extra inviting, consider topping the mac and cheese with freshly chopped parsley or chives. Not only do they add a burst of vibrant green color, but their fresh notes cut through the dish’s richness, keeping each bite lively and bright. For a bolder punch, a sprinkle of crispy bacon bits or toasted breadcrumbs on top brings texture and smoky aroma that perfectly complement this Southern classic.
Side Dishes
Best Southern Baked Mac and Cheese Recipe pairs exceptionally well with dishes like crispy fried chicken, collard greens, or tangy coleslaw. These sides offer a wonderful contrast of textures and flavors—from crunchy to acidic—that balance the creamy richness of the mac and cheese. Consider a light green salad to brighten the meal, or some Southern-style cornbread to keep things deeply comforting and satisfying.
Creative Ways to Present
Want to wow guests? Serve the mac and cheese in individual ramekins or mini cast iron skillets for charming single portions. Alternatively, top it with a handful of roasted vegetables like broccoli or caramelized onions to add subtle sweetness and vibrant color. For a decadent twist, drizzle a little hot sauce or mix in diced jalapeños before baking for that unmistakable Southern heat sensation layered into the creamy dish.
Make Ahead and Storage
Storing Leftovers
The Best Southern Baked Mac and Cheese Recipe actually tastes even better the next day, once the flavors have melded together! Store leftovers in an airtight container in the refrigerator for up to 4 days. Reheat gently to preserve that silky texture, and avoid microwaving on high to prevent the sauce from separating.
Freezing
You can freeze this mac and cheese before baking by covering the dish tightly with foil and plastic wrap. It will keep well for up to 2 months. When ready to enjoy, bake it straight from the freezer, adding additional time to ensure it’s heated through evenly and the top crisps up beautifully.
Reheating
The best way to bring leftover mac and cheese back to life is by reheating it in the oven at 325°F (165°C). Cover the dish loosely with foil to keep it moist, and heat for about 20 minutes or until warmed through. For individual servings, a microwave is fine on medium power in short intervals, stirring occasionally to keep that creamy texture intact.
FAQs
Can I use different types of pasta?
Absolutely! While elbow macaroni is traditional and holds sauce beautifully, you can use shells, cavatappi, or even penne. Just be sure the pasta shape has enough surface area to cling to that luxurious cheese sauce.
Is it possible to make this recipe vegetarian?
Yes, the Best Southern Baked Mac and Cheese Recipe is naturally vegetarian as it contains no meat. Just make sure your cheese and other ingredients are free from animal rennet if you want it fully vegetarian.
Can I make it spicier?
Definitely! Add diced jalapeños, a dash of cayenne pepper, or your favorite hot sauce to the cheese sauce before baking. This will bring a nice kick without overpowering the creamy cheesiness that defines this recipe.
What cheeses can I substitute?
If you can’t find Colby Jack or want a twist, Gruyère, Monterey Jack, or Fontina are great alternatives. Just aim for a mix that balances sharpness, meltability, and mild creaminess for the perfect bite.
How do I know when the mac and cheese is done baking?
Look for a golden brown, bubbly top and a cheesy aroma filling your kitchen. The edges should be slightly bubbling, and the top should have developed a light crust. Letting it rest after baking also helps firm it up to the perfect consistency.
Final Thoughts
This Best Southern Baked Mac and Cheese Recipe is more than just a meal; it’s a warm hug in a baking dish that brings comfort, joy, and a little bit of Southern magic to your table. I can’t wait for you to experience the creamy layers, the golden cheesy crust, and that irresistible flavor that keeps everyone coming back for seconds. Whether it’s a family dinner or a special occasion, you’re about to create memories with a recipe that feels like home.
Print
Best Southern Baked Mac and Cheese Recipe
- Prep Time: 15 minutes
- Cook Time: 40 minutes
- Total Time: 55 minutes
- Yield: 8 servings
- Category: Main Dish
- Method: Baking
- Cuisine: Southern American
Description
This Best Southern Baked Mac and Cheese recipe delivers a rich, creamy, and cheesy comfort food classic with a crispy golden crust. Featuring a blend of sharp cheddar, mozzarella, Colby Jack, and Parmesan cheeses, combined with a velvety homemade cheese sauce enriched with eggs, this dish is baked to bubbly perfection and guaranteed to satisfy any mac and cheese lover.
Ingredients
Pasta
- 1 lb elbow macaroni
Cheese Sauce
- 1/2 cup unsalted butter
- 1/2 cup all-purpose flour
- 3 cups whole milk
- 1 cup heavy cream
- 2 cups sharp cheddar cheese, shredded (divided)
- 1 cup mozzarella cheese, shredded (divided)
- 1 cup Colby Jack cheese, shredded (divided)
- 1/2 cup Parmesan cheese, grated
- 2 large eggs
- 1 teaspoon salt
- 1/2 teaspoon black pepper
- 1/2 teaspoon garlic powder
- 1/2 teaspoon onion powder
- 1/4 teaspoon paprika (plus more for topping)
Instructions
- Preheat the Oven and Prepare Dish: Preheat your oven to 350°F (175°C) and lightly grease a 9×13-inch baking dish to prevent sticking.
- Cook the Pasta: Boil the elbow macaroni according to package directions until just al dente, then drain thoroughly and set aside to avoid overcooking in the oven.
- Make the Roux: In a large saucepan over medium heat, melt the butter. Whisk in the flour and cook for 1-2 minutes, stirring continuously, to create a light roux that will thicken the sauce.
- Add Milk and Cream: Gradually pour in the whole milk and heavy cream while whisking constantly to combine. Continue stirring for about 5 minutes until the mixture is smooth and begins to thicken.
- Incorporate Cheeses: Remove the saucepan from the heat and stir in 1 1/2 cups cheddar, 1/2 cup mozzarella, 1/2 cup Colby Jack, and all the Parmesan cheese until fully melted and creamy.
- Add Eggs Carefully: In a separate bowl, whisk the eggs until smooth. Slowly incorporate the eggs into the warm cheese sauce, stirring constantly to prevent scrambling, ensuring a luscious and thick sauce.
- Season the Sauce: Add salt, black pepper, garlic powder, onion powder, and paprika to the cheese sauce. Stir well to evenly distribute the seasoning.
- Combine Pasta and Sauce: Mix the drained macaroni with the cheese sauce until well coated. Pour the mixture into the prepared baking dish.
- Add Cheese Topping and Paprika: Sprinkle the remaining cheddar, mozzarella, and Colby Jack cheeses over the top of the pasta mixture. Lightly dust with extra paprika for color and flavor.
- Bake: Place the baking dish in the oven and bake uncovered for 30-35 minutes, or until the top is bubbly, golden, and slightly crisp.
- Rest and Serve: Remove from the oven and let the baked mac and cheese rest for 5-10 minutes to set for best texture before serving.
Notes
- For best results, use freshly shredded cheese rather than pre-shredded to ensure creaminess and better melt.
- You can substitute whole milk with 2% milk, but the sauce may be slightly less rich.
- Make sure to whisk in the eggs slowly off the heat to avoid curdling.
- This dish can be prepared ahead and refrigerated; reheat covered until warmed through.
- Add breadcrumbs on top before baking for an added crunchy topping if desired.

